#f0395d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0395d is composed of 94.1% red, 22.4%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#f0395d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ba with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f0395d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0395d has RGB values of R:240, G:57,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.61,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15743325.

Shades and Tints of #f0395d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#feeff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0395d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969394 is the less saturated color, while #f83158 is the most saturated one.
